What is Online Check-In?
Save time with Online Check-in! See estimated wait times for salons near you and add yourself to the wait list. Once you check in, you can also sign up for ReadyNext text alerts to receive a text message when your wait time reaches 15 minutes.
What can I do with the Great Clips app?
With the Great Clips app, you can save time with Online Check-in, create an account, set favorite salons to see wait times faster, and receive personalized offers, product promotions, and haircare tips right to your notification inbox.
How does Online Check-In save me time?
Online Check-In saves you time when you add yourself to the waitlist, see your estimated wait time, and sign up for ReadyNext texts to receive a text message when your wait time reaches 15 minutes. This lets you spend less time waiting in a salon.
When is Online Check-In available?
Online Check-In becomes available five minutes after the salon opens. We accept Online Check-Ins up to the point where the estimated wait time is as long as the salon will remain open, or 30 minutes before closing time at the latest.
Can I use Online Check-In for all types of services?
Online Check-In can be used for all services except perms and formal updos. Please note that not all salons offer perms. Most salons require an appointment for these services, so please call your local Great Clips salon to inquire.
Can I request a stylist using Online Check-In?
No. For the stylist’s safety, we do not publish their schedules or allow customers to request them using Online Check-In. Great Clips salons use Clip Notes®, which keeps track of any previous haircut you received at a Great Clips salon, so any stylist can give you a great haircut. If you would like to request a particular stylist, be sure to say that when you arrive at the salon and finish your check-in. Note that requesting a stylist may increase your estimated wait time.
If I checked in online, do I need to do anything when I arrive at the salon?
Once you arrive, check in at the receptionist desk to let the stylists know you're there. They will finish checking you in at that time.
Do Great Clips salons sell haircare products?
Yes, Great Clips offers three lines of its exclusively branded haircare and styling products for men, women, and kids, including Solutions by Great Clips®, Tea Tree Solutions by Great Clips®, and GRIT @ Great Clips™. Salons also carry many commercial brands, such as American Crew®, Paul Mitchell®, and Sexy Hair®.
How much does a haircut cost at Great Clips?
Our salons are independently owned and the local salon owner determines prices. More information on pricing can be found on the specific salon’s services webpage. You can also call the salon or walk in anytime.
Does Great Clips color hair?
Great Clips salons do not provide hair coloring services.
Does Great Clips offer perms?
Yes, but not in every salon. If you’re interested in getting a perm, call your specific salon to find out if they offer perms.
Can I make an appointment?
Great Clips is a walk-in haircare salon, so you don’t schedule an appointment in advance. You can simply walk in! Online Check-In can save you time by adding your name to the list before heading to the salon.
